Shower Stall Installation in Norwalk, CT
Shower stall installation services involve the setup of a dedicated shower enclosure within a bathroom, offering a functional and stylish upgrade for homeowners. These projects can include installing new shower stalls, replacing existing units, or customizing enclosures with various materials such as glass, acrylic, or tile. Property owners often seek these services to improve bathroom aesthetics, increase property value, or replace outdated or damaged shower units, ensuring a more comfortable and efficient bathing space.
Before requesting shower stall installation, property owners typically want to understand the scope of work, including the types of shower enclosures available, the materials used, and any necessary preparation or demolition. It’s also common to inquire about space requirements, compatibility with existing plumbing, and options for customization to match bathroom design preferences. Clear communication about these details helps ensure the project aligns with the homeowner’s needs and expectations.

Shower Stall Installation Questions
What types of shower stalls can be installed? A variety of shower stalls are available, including prefabricated units, custom designs, and walk-in styles to suit different bathroom layouts and preferences.
Is it possible to replace an existing shower stall? Yes, existing shower stalls can typically be removed and replaced with new units, often with minimal disruption to the surrounding area.
What materials are commonly used for shower stall installations? Common materials include acrylic, fiberglass, and ceramic tile, each offering different aesthetic and durability options for homeowners.
What should property owners consider before installing a new shower stall? It’s important to assess space, plumbing connections, and style preferences to ensure the new shower fits both functional and design needs.
